Preparing Your Walls: The Key to a Flawless Finish

Preparing your walls is a crucial step that every painter and decorator knows can make or break the final result. Start by removing any old wallpaper, nails, or screws to create a clean canvas. Next, thoroughly wash the walls to eliminate dust and grease, which can interfere with paint adhesion.

Inspect for imperfections such as cracks or holes, and repair them using a suitable filler. Once repaired, sand the area down until it is smooth, ensuring a flawless finish.

Don’t forget to apply primer if you’re working with porous surfaces or making significant color changes. Primer not only enhances the paint’s durability but also improves its coverage.

With these essential steps, your walls will be ready for painting, leading to that professional appearance every homeowner desires. Remember, preparation is key to achieving the best results when working with a painter and decorator!

Picking the Perfect Paint: Types and Finishes Explained

Choosing the right paint is vital for achieving the desired effect in any space, and as a professional painter and decorator, I can tell you that understanding the different types and finishes is key.

Firstly, consider the paint type: latex or oil-based. Latex paints are water-based, easy to clean, and dry quickly, making them suitable for most interior applications. Oil-based paints, while durable and ideal for high-traffic areas, take longer to dry and require solvents for cleanup.

Next, contemplate the finish. Matte finishes offer a subtle, non-reflective look, perfect for ceilings and low-traffic areas. Satin and eggshell finishes are slightly more durable and can withstand cleaning, making them ideal for living rooms and bedrooms. For high-moisture areas like bathrooms or kitchens, a semi-gloss or gloss finish is excellent as it resists moisture and stains. By understanding these options, you can select the perfect paint for your home transformation project!

Essential Tools Every Painter and Decorator Needs

Every successful painter and decorator relies on a set of essential tools that streamline the process and ensure high-quality results. First up is a selection of high-quality paintbrushes, including angled brushes for cutting in and wide ones for larger areas. Rollers are equally important, especially for covering extensive surfaces quickly.

Don’t forget a good-quality roller tray, as it makes loading paint effortless and minimizes mess. For precise work, a paint edger can significantly simplify the task of painting corners and edges. Additionally, a sturdy step ladder is crucial for reaching high areas safely.

For surface preparation, investing in scrapers, sandpaper, and a putty knife will ensure the walls are ready for painting. Finally, a drop cloth and painter’s tape cannot be overlooked, as they protect your furniture and floors, helping you achieve clean lines. With these tools in hand, any painter and decorator can tackle their projects with confidence.

Lighting Considerations: Enhancing Your Space with Light

Lighting is a crucial element in any interior design plan, significantly impacting how colors, textures, and overall ambiance are perceived. As a painter and decorator with extensive experience, I’ve seen firsthand how effective lighting can enhance a space.

Begin by assessing the natural light available in your room. Use sheer curtains to allow sunlight to filter through, creating a warm and inviting atmosphere. Layering different types of lighting—ambient, task, and accent—is essential. Ambient lighting provides general illumination, while task lighting helps with specific activities like reading or cooking. Accent lighting highlights artwork or architectural features.

Additionally, consider the color of your walls; lighter hues reflect light better, making spaces feel more open. Ultimately, a well-planned lighting strategy will complement your decor and enhance the beauty of your freshly painted walls, transforming your home into a stunning sanctuary.

Decorative Techniques: Stenciling, Sponging, and Beyond

Decorative techniques can truly elevate your painting and decorating projects, adding personality and flair to any space. As a seasoned painter and decorator, I’ve seen firsthand the transformative power of methods like stenciling and sponging.

Stenciling is an excellent way to create intricate designs and patterns on walls or furniture, allowing for customization that reflects your style. Simply choose a stencil that resonates with you, apply a contrasting color, and watch your space come alive.

Sponging, on the other hand, offers a softer, textured look. By using a sponge to dab paint onto the surface, you can achieve a beautiful, mottled effect that adds depth and interest.

Beyond these techniques, consider trompe-l’œil or color washing as additional options. Each of these methods can bring a unique touch to your decor, showcasing your creativity and the skilled touch of a dedicated painter and decorator.
